Can you get pregnant when EBF?

We’re hoping to start trying for baby no 2 in the summer. I’m EBF and my period hasn’t returned yet. Can I still get pregnant if my period hasn’t come back?

Yes, you can still ovulate even if you’ve not got your period (my GP told me this). However without your cycle, it will be tricky to know when you’re actually ovulating. You can buy the ovulation strips off Amazon, they’re really good that way you can test every day and then you’ll know when you’re ovulating. Just want to add tho that although you could still potentially ovulate, doesn’t mean you definitely will, women who EBF can go months without ovulating. A lot of women start ovulating and having a period again once they've got into weaning a bit and are feeding less so probably by the summer there is a good chance you'll be ovulating again.

You can get pregnant, yes. But with my first child, my period didn’t return until just after her first birthday! We weren’t trying for baby no 2, but I might not have been ovulating before that point.
